U.S. Marines

The U.S. Marines, officially known as the United States Marine Corps (USMC), are a branch of the U.S. military responsible for rapid-response operations and amphibious warfare. They are known for their rigorous training, discipline, and versatility in combat situations. Marines typically take the lead in military assaults, often operating as the first force to engage in conflicts. They are particularly skilled in deploying quickly from naval ships, making them key players in crisis situations. The Marines emphasize a strong sense of duty, honor, and teamwork, aligning with their motto: "Semper Fidelis," meaning "Always Faithful."
